Job Description:
Excellent opportunity for anyone with fluent MANDARIN and recent experience as a Network and Security Engineer or with 5 years in this specialist field who is now looking for their next step. This is a corporate banking role, the team needs a specialist for the installation, support, and maintenance of network infrastructure and security framework, and to assist the network and security manager in the administration and maintenance of the bank's IT networking equipment through support of the network equipment and head office network.

Key Responsibilities:
- Security Monitoring & Incident Response
Monitor security tools (firewalls, IDS/IPS, SIEM) to detect and analyze potential threats. Investigate security alerts, logs, and incidents (e.g., malware, unauthorized access, breaches). Assist in incident response and remediation efforts. - Vulnerability Management
Conduct vulnerability assessments and support penetration testing. Collaborate with senior teams to patch systems and mitigate risks. - Network Access Control (NAC)
Configure switches and endpoints for NAC upgrades and troubleshooting. - IP Telephony Support
Install, configure, and troubleshoot Cisco IP Phone/IPC services. - Network Administration
Configure user switches, patch network devices, and perform health checks. Provide after-hours support for network/security changes or emergencies (on-call rotation). - Compliance & Collaboration
Ensure adherence to IT security standards across all assets. Coordinate daily network checks and operational procedures. Liaise with global/Head Office IT teams for system management. Document processes, generate reports, and communicate IT controls to stakeholders.
Skills & Qualifications:
Education:Bachelor’s degree in IT/Computer Science (preferred).
Experience:Minimum 3 years in IT support (network/security/IP telephony).
Technical Skills:
- Hands-on experience with OSPF, BGP, STP, NAC, and IPT (Cisco).
- Proficiency in network monitoring tools, NDR, and SIEM systems.
- Knowledge of vulnerability assessment tools and patch management.
Soft Skills:
- Ability to work under pressure and handle emergencies.
- Strong communication and collaboration skills.
Working Conditions:
Flexibility for after-hours/weekend support during incidents.
